Follow the steps to insert words in your PDF

  1. Open the DocHub website in your browser and log in to your account.
  2. Upload the PDF document you wish to edit by selecting the appropriate file from your device.
  3. Once your document is uploaded, choose the text editing option available in the editor to insert words directly onto the PDF.
  4. Click on the area of the document where you want to add text and type your desired words, adjusting the font size and style as needed.
  5. Review your modifications and make any necessary adjustments to ensure your document looks just right.
  6. When you are satisfied with your edits, you can download the updated PDF, print it, or share it directly through email for free.

Open PDFs and make notes with Preview. Preview is the default option when opening PDFs on a Mac. So to open a PDF with Preview on a Mac, just double-click the document you want to view. In Preview, you can annotate a PDF on Mac with strike through, underline, highlight existing text, adding comments, and adding shapes.
How to fill out a PDF form on a Mac In the Preview app on your Mac, open the PDF. Click a fillable form field in the PDF and type your text. Export the file to save it for your records or send it to someone else.
To add new text to a PDF while using the Preview app: Select Tools. Select Annotate. Tap the text icon. Place your cursor on the PDF where you want to add new text. Type the text. Use the text icon to change the font, size, and style of the text.
